Cuba Boosts Virtual Education Programs
Monday, February 20, 2006

Havana.- The company CITMATEL, attached to the Ministry of Science, Technology and Environment, is boosting virtual education programs, as part of the development of informatics in Cuba.

According to experts, CITMATEL has created more than 500 online courses, one of the main services in its Internet portal at www.cuba.cu.

That option is part of distance education programs that involved Internet networks, video conferences, libraries and virtual museums, among other computer resources.

Virtual education is based on new information and communication technologies that allow students to learn, regardless their location, occupation or age.

The courses deal about social sciences, international relations, foreign trade, basic computer and programming.
